skip to main content
10.1145/3127479.3132692acmconferencesArticle/Chapter ViewAbstractPublication PagesmodConference Proceedingsconference-collections
abstract

Exploiting speculation in partially replicated transactional data stores

Authors Info & Claims
Published:24 September 2017Publication History

ABSTRACT

Online services are often deployed over geographically-scattered data centers (geo-replication), which allows services to be highly available and reduces access latency. On the down side, to provide ACID transactions, global certification (i.e., across data centers) is needed to detect conflicts between concurrent transactions executing at different data centers. The global certification phase reduces throughput because transactions need to hold pre-commit locks, and it increases client-perceived latency because global certification lies in the critical path of transaction execution.

References

  1. Jiaqing Du et al. 2013. Clock-SI: Snapshot isolation for partitioned data stores using loosely synchronized clocks. In SRDS. IEEE.Google ScholarGoogle Scholar
  2. Goetz Graefe et al. 2013. Controlled lock violation. In SIGMOD. ACM.Google ScholarGoogle Scholar
  3. Evan Jones et al. 2010. Low overhead concurrency control for partitioned main memory databases. In SIGMOD. ACM.Google ScholarGoogle Scholar
  4. Zhongmiao Li et al. 2017. Speculative transaction processing in geo-replicated data stores. Technical Report 2. INESC-ID.Google ScholarGoogle Scholar
  5. Paolo Romano et al. 2014. On speculative replication of transactional systems. J. Comput. Syst. Sci. 80, 1 (Feb. 2014).Google ScholarGoogle Scholar

Index Terms

  1. Exploiting speculation in partially replicated transactional data stores

      Recommendations

      Comments

      Login options

      Check if you have access through your login credentials or your institution to get full access on this article.

      Sign in
      • Published in

        cover image ACM Conferences
        SoCC '17: Proceedings of the 2017 Symposium on Cloud Computing
        September 2017
        672 pages
        ISBN:9781450350280
        DOI:10.1145/3127479

        Copyright © 2017 Owner/Author

        Permission to make digital or hard copies of part or all of this work for personal or classroom use is granted without fee provided that copies are not made or distributed for profit or commercial advantage and that copies bear this notice and the full citation on the first page. Copyrights for third-party components of this work must be honored. For all other uses, contact the Owner/Author.

        Publisher

        Association for Computing Machinery

        New York, NY, United States

        Publication History

        • Published: 24 September 2017

        Check for updates

        Qualifiers

        • abstract

        Acceptance Rates

        Overall Acceptance Rate169of722submissions,23%
      • Article Metrics

        • Downloads (Last 12 months)1
        • Downloads (Last 6 weeks)0

        Other Metrics

      PDF Format

      View or Download as a PDF file.

      PDF

      eReader

      View online with eReader.

      eReader